Reckless Driving charges in Delaware

Reckless driving is a serious charge alleging willful or wanton disregard for safety, and in most states it is a criminal misdemeanor — not a simple traffic ticket. It can stem from high speed, aggressive maneuvers, or street-racing-type conduct. In Delaware, a conviction adds demerit points toward the Delaware DMV suspension threshold of 14 points in 2 years, and the conviction follows you to your insurer.

A reckless driving charge is frequently treated as a criminal offense in Delaware, not a simple ticket. Getting an attorney involved early gives you the best chance to avoid a criminal record.

Defenses that actually work

Attorneys contest the subjective 'willful disregard' standard, the accuracy of speed evidence, and often negotiate a reduction to a non-criminal offense like improper driving or speeding.

What's at stake in Delaware

A reckless driving conviction creates a permanent criminal record, carries heavy points, and can mean jail in many states. In Delaware, points accumulate toward suspension at 14 points in 2 years.
